C# tryparse out 省略

Webなんでもいい。. DateTime.TryParse (s, out DateTime value); ちなみに、int の TryParse ではこの書き方はできません。. C#6.0 の言語仕様策定で却下されたそうです。. 【関連 … WebNov 28, 2012 · 3. I just had to add that starting from C# 7, the use of the out keyword makes for very readable code in certain instances, when combined with inline variable declaration. While in general you should rather return a (named) tuple, control flow becomes very concise when a method has a boolean outcome, like:

Why do all TryParse overloads have an out …

Web[C# 7] int.TryParse の out 変数を省略する C# 7 の TryParse TryParse 系は使用する前に変数を用意しておかなければならず、ときに無駄な変数を宣言するという微妙なコード … WebMay 10, 2024 · 1. You need to use the out parameter because TryParse already returns a boolean as result, and therefore you cant return a value as well. The actual out keyword … ttte\u0026f series dailymotion https://op-fl.net

wpf网络通信聊天小程序(c#源码) - CodeAntenna

http://duoduokou.com/csharp/37719991364289506508.html WebMar 14, 2024 · bool TryParse(string val_in, out var val_out) and the other could be. var val_out TryParseDef(string val_in, var defValue = default, out bool succeed) As shown in method 2 I'm not sure if it makes sense to return the value directly, because then you can assign the value also directly and you can discard the succeeded argument if not … WebOct 2, 2012 · One simple explicit typecast makes it compilable: decimal temp; // typecast either 'temp' or 'null' decimal? numericValue = decimal.TryParse (numericString, out temp) ? temp : (decimal?)null; Another option is to use the default operator on the desired nullable type: decimal temp; // replace null with default decimal? numericValue = decimal ... ttte thomas anthem japanese

C#中decimal.TryParse(,out)的用法 - CSDN博客

Category:[C# 7] int.TryParse の out 変数を省略する Remember The Time

Tags:C# tryparse out 省略

C# tryparse out 省略

Int32.TryParse メソッド (System) Microsoft Learn

WebNov 4, 2024 · 今天看同事的代码看到了decimal.TryParse(,out),很是不解,通过请教同事才得以解决,在此记录一下! 1.首先这个函数返回类型为bool类型,用以判断作为参数的 … WebNov 4, 2024 · 在C#编程过程中,decimal.TryParse方法和decimal.Parse方法都可以将字符串string转换为decimal类型,但两者还是有区别,最重要的区别在于decimal.TryParse方法在字符串无法转换为decimal类型的情况下不会引发程序异常,而decimal.Parse方法则是直接抛出程序异常。decimal.

C# tryparse out 省略

Did you know?

WebJul 17, 2009 · TryParse () Methods return a bool . If it fails it returns false and if succeded then it return true. and you don't need to put it on try catch block.. and about your question why the out value is changed if it fails then better microsoft people answer this.. :: Learning .Net :: Monday, July 13, 2009 9:11 AM. WebAug 15, 2024 · The standard format of Int32.TryParse method is as follows: 1. public static bool TryParse (string str, out Int32 res); string str (Input parameter) : A string input value to convert. Int32 res (Output parameter) : The resultant converted 32-bit signed integer value or 0 if it fails conversion. True/False (Return value) : If str converted ...

WebSep 29, 2024 · In this article. The out keyword causes arguments to be passed by reference. It makes the formal parameter an alias for the argument, which must be a variable. In other words, any operation on the parameter is made on the argument. It is like the ref keyword, except that ref requires that the variable be initialized before it is passed. WebTryParseは、 string int表現を決定する比較的複雑な操作です。 bool返すオーバーロードがあると、多くの(未熟な)開発者がこの非効率的なパターンに従う可能性が非常に高 …

WebNov 16, 2024 · int.TryParse(n1.Text, out P_int_Number) 其中第一个参数代表被转换的参数,第二个参数为转换后的参数 int类型,成功返回True,失败返回False。----- 如果这篇文章对你有帮助,就请多多点击在看,让更多朋友看到,需要进C#交流群群的请加z438679770,备 … WebIDEA导入eclipse项目并部署运行完整步骤. IDEA导入eclipse项目并部署运行完整步骤 首先说明一下:idea里的project相当于eclipse里的workspace,而idea里的modules相当于eclipse里的project 1、File-->Import Project 在弹出的对话框里选择要导入的项目 2、选择ok,在弹出的对话框…

Web,c#,numbers,zero,closest,C#,Numbers,Zero,Closest,我有一个很好的excel公式,我一直在使用,但我想分发一些更充实、更耐用、更友好的东西给我工作的设计师团队。

WebFeb 25, 2024 · There is a pattern in C# classes exemplified by Dictionary.TryGetValue and int.TryParse: a method that returns a boolean indicating success of an operation and an out parameter containing the actual result; if the operation fails, the out parameter is set to null. Let's assume I'm using C# 8 non-nullable references and want to write a TryParse ... ttte toadWebApr 9, 2024 · 在C#中,可以使用int.Parse()方法将string类型转换为int类型。例如: string str = "123"; int num = int.Parse(str); 如果字符串无法转换为int类型,则会抛出FormatException异常。为了避免这种情况,可以使用int.TryParse()方法,它会返回一个布尔值,指示转换是否成功。 phoenix x ray prince georgeWebJan 23, 2024 · C#. string str = "5"; if (Int32.TryParse(str, out int num)) { // .. rest of your code } The if-check is necessary because TryParse can return false even if the string contains … ttte thomasWebApr 25, 2024 · 値型をout参照渡しで渡すコードの例(C#) C# 7では、このようにoutパラメーター修飾子の後ろで変数宣言ができる。ここではオーバーロード解決のために型名をSampleStructと書いているが、その心配がなければvarでよい。 ttte trackmasterWebC# 可选输出参数,c#,c#-4.0,C#,C# 4.0,在C#4中,有没有一种好的方法来设置可选的输出参数 要使其成为“可选”,即不需要在方法中指定值,您可以使用ref而不是真的,尽管您可以始终使用另一个不带输出参数的方法来重载该方法 private object[] Func(); 在返回对象数组中指定尽可能多的可选输出,然后使用 ... ttte thomas orthosWebカテゴリ / テンプレート C# (シーシャープ)は、マイクロソフトが開発した、汎用のオブジェクト指向プログラミング言語のひとつである。C#は、Javaに似た構文を持ち、C++に比べて扱いやすく、プログラムの記述量も少なくて済む。また、C#は、.NET Framework上で動作することを前提として開発さ ... phoenix yard books submissionsWebJul 26, 2024 · C# 7では、TryParseメソッドを呼び出す式の中でout変数を宣言できる(次のコード)。そのため、事前の変数宣言が不要になるだけでなく、このような簡単な … phoenix xfinity race